I don't really know what you want...

I noticed this fragrance when I took a look at our flop list. Well, I can understand why the other candidates were passed over, but this brand does have fragrances that I like, so I became curious.

Admittedly, Frans' comparison to bad breath made me hesitate a bit, but nothing happened. Neither human nor any other stench rose from my skin.

I can relate more to Ergos' comparison with wilting flowers. A bit morbid, or let's say better, melancholic, Fleur Boudrée de Musc is for me as well. However, I don't find it really unpleasant. The fragrance doesn't become particularly powdery for me over time; I perceive it more as floral-soapy. At this stage, the scent even has something appealing, at least for someone who doesn't always seek cheerfulness, zest for life, and eroticism in the character of a perfume.

However, the base does bother me a bit, as I find it unbalanced, almost a bit musty, and thus the fragrance leaves me disappointed.

Well, I don't need Fleur Poudrée de Musc, and the name might be poorly chosen as it raises different expectations, but it's really not so bad that it has to land in the flops. I know much worse candidates.
